The Biden Administration has approved a massive new illegal oil drilling project in Alaska's Western Arctic that would generate an astounding 277 million metric tons of climate-busting carbon pollution.
The Willow Project will be a disaster for our climate and for critical Arctic wildlife like polar bears, caribou, and migratory birds. It will also be a setback in our transition to a clean energy future, and flies in the face of President Biden's commitment to tackle our climate crisis.
Oil giant ConocoPhillips, which like most oil companies is flush with record profits, pushed for the project, which will generate hundreds of millions of barrels of destructive crude oil.
